一、EXPLAIN做MySQL优化,我们要善用 EXPLAIN 查看SQL执行计划。下面来个简单的示例,标注(1,2,3,4,5)我们要重点关注的数据type列,连接类型。一个好的sql语句至少要达到range级别。杜绝出现all级别key列,使用到的索引名。如果没有选择索引,值是NULL。可以采取强制索引方式key_len列,索引长度rows列,扫描行数。该值是个预估值extra列,详细说明。注
转载 1月前
37阅读
**软考为何取消数据库考试科目的深层探讨** 在信息技术日新月异的今天,各种专业认证考试层出不穷,它们为行业人才的选拔和标准的统一提供了有力的支持。其中,被誉为IT界“国考”的全国计算机技术与软件专业技术资格(水平)考试,即我们通常所说的“软考”,一直备受关注。然而,近年来软考中的一个重要变化引发了广泛讨论,那就是数据库相关考试科目的取消。为何会做出这样的调整?这背后又反映出哪些行业趋势和深层次
随着业务越来越复杂,数据量越来越大,并发量越来越大,数据库的性能越来越低。好不容易找运维申请了两台机器,让DBA部署了几个实例,想把一些业务拆分出来,却发现拆不出来,扩不了容,尴尬!因为数据库强关联在一起,无法通过增加数据库实例扩容,就是一个耦合的典型案例。场景还原有一个公共用户数据库DB_USER,里面table_user存放了通用的用户数据:table_user(uid,name,passw
原创 2020-11-11 23:06:30
49阅读
  准备安装好oracle11g 启动oracle监听(我的电脑-->管理-->服务和应用程序-->输入oracle,选择OracleOraDb11g_home1TNSListener,启动)安装好oracle数据库客户端: PL/SQL(我平时习惯用pl/sql)第一步:在系统所有程序,Oracle11g下的配置和移植工具中找到“Database Confi
转载 8月前
31阅读
服务概述Jenkins简介Jenkins是一个开源软件项目,是基于Java开发的一种持续集成工具,用于监控持续重复的工作,旨在提供一个开放易用的软件平台功能介绍一个自动化的周期性集成测试过程,从检出代码、编译构建、运行测试、结果记录、测试统计等都是自动化完成的,无需人工干预,有利于减少重复过程以节省时间、费用和工作量它需要有代码托管工具支持,比如SVN git监控软件开发流程,快速显示问题什么是持
# 如何解决Mongodb创建不了数据库的问题 ## 简介 在使用Mongodb时,有时候我们会遇到创建数据库失败的问题。本文将提供一种解决方案,帮助刚入行的开发者解决这个问题。 ## 解决步骤 以下是解决Mongodb创建不了数据库的步骤: | 步骤 | 描述 | | ---- | ---- | | 步骤一 | 进入Mongodb命令行界面 | | 步骤二 | 切换到admin数据库 |
系列文章目录 文章目录系列文章目录前言一、下载二、安装三、打开达梦ETL设计器一个简单地使用例子四、关闭达梦ETL服务总结 前言在这里将给大家简单介绍一下过程数据库达梦的ETL工具安装和使用一、下载 这里我下载的是win64 开发版二、安装1.等待解压文件 2.语言默认简体中文 3、点击下一步,在授权界面,勾选我接受,继续下一步 4、key选择界面,因为我们是开发试用版,保持默认点击下一步即可 5
  宝塔面板出现数据库错误:Warning in ./libraries/plugin_interface.lib….的解决方法! 不知道有没有同学碰到,数据库错误:Warning in ./libraries/plugin_interface.lib....,大鸟今天到是碰到了。找了原因发现是phpmyadmin版本不兼容当前使用的php版本导致的。大鸟的服务器环境是,宝塔面板6.7,
转载 2023-05-31 16:36:54
222阅读
使用如下SQL语句即可USE master;GO DECLARE @dbname sysname; SET @dbname = 'GuiHuaYuan';-
原创 2022-03-23 17:48:41
178阅读
参考答案与解析(1)A[解析]“%”可理解为返回两个数值表达式相除的余数。l5除以4等于3余3,所以15%4=3;15除以-4,商-4,余-1,所以15%-4=1。正确答案为“3-1”,即A)选项正确。(2)B[解析]DO WHILE-ENDD0语句是一个功能全面使用频率较高的循环语句。语句的格式:DO WHILE [LOOP] [EXIT] ENDDO运行该语句时,先判断是否为真,如果是真则运行
1.Anaconda是什么?简单来说,Anaconda是Python的包管理器和环境管理器。先来解决一个初学者都会问的问题:我已经安装了Python,那么为什么还需要Anaconda呢?原因有以下几点:Anaconda附带了一大批常用数据科学包,它附带了conda、Python和 150 多个科学包及其依赖项。因此你可以用Anaconda立即开始处理数据。管理包。Anaconda 是在 conda
转载 8月前
114阅读
# Kettle与MongoDB的集成:如何删除MongoDB中的数据 在今天的文章中,我们将一起探讨如何使用Kettle(又名Pentaho Data Integration, PDI)来删除MongoDB数据库中的数据。如果你是一名刚入行的小白,保持耐心,跟随我一起学习这个过程。我们将详细分解步骤,并给出每一步需要的代码以及其说明。 ## 文章概述 在下面的表格中,我们将简要列出整个过程
原创 1月前
18阅读
# 让外部连接Docker中安装的达梦数据库 在这篇文章中,我们将逐步指导你如何实现外部连接Docker中安装的达梦数据库。我们将通过一个简单的流程表和示例代码来展示每一步的操作。了解这一过程不仅是让你上手达梦数据库,也有助于你掌握Docker的使用。 ## 整体流程 以下是实现外部连接达梦数据库的全过程,你可以参考下面的表格: | 步骤 | 描述
原创 1月前
27阅读
在信息技术迅速发展的今天,各种专业认证和考试层出不穷,它们为行业内的专业人士提供了展示自己技能与知识的平台。其中,计算机软件资格考试(通常被称为“软考”)作为国家级的计算机技术与软件专业技术资格(水平)考试,一直备受关注。然而,不少人在了解软考的内容后会发现,尽管数据库技术在现代信息系统中占据核心地位,但软考中似乎并没有直接针对数据库的专项考试。这究竟是为什么呢? 首先,我们需要明确软考的目的和
     最近在公司做的项目中用到了MySQL数据库,系统版本是CentOS 5.1 i386。     在刚安装完时,使用"service mysql start"无法正常开启。手动运行mysqld_safe程序,错误信息是"...../etc/rc.d/init.d/mysql 159:kill
转载 1月前
26阅读
在学习python的时候,适用pycharm突然发现文件安装失败,尝试了几种方式,最终完美解决,我将我遇到的一些常见的问题进行了整理,并写了下来,以供日后自己学习。1、在pycharm中,添加文件File | Settings | Project: | Project Interpreter] 点击右侧的 + ,可以添加自己想要添加的文件。此时如果添加失败,请一定查看失败原因。2、一般情況下
熟练掌握计算机语言是从事软件测试的基础。尽管C、Java、Perl、R和Python等都有自己的优势,且在不同的测试项目中得到广泛使用。但是,对于测试初学者而言,快速掌握Java或Python是比较快的编程进阶之路。相对而言,Python更易上手,代码的可读性也更强。因此,现在越来越多的工具、是基于Python编写的。 那么Python究竟能做什么?1、Web应用开发P
延迟加载1.定义在需要用到数据时才进行加载,不需要用到数据时就不加载数据。延迟加载也称懒加载2.好处先从单表查询,需要时再从关联表去关联查询,大大提高数据库性能,因为查询单表要比关联查询多张表速度要快3.坏处因为只有当需要用到数据时,才会进行数据库查询,这样在大批量数据查询时,因为查询工作也要消耗时间4.策略一对一:立即加载(通常情况下行业规则,不一定)多对多:延迟加载(通常情况下行业规则,不一定
转载 2023-07-20 13:20:32
51阅读
宝塔安装部署YApi图文教程,YApi旨在为开发、产品、测试人员提供更优雅的接口管理服务。可以帮助开发者轻松创建、发布、维护 API。官方文档:https://hellosean1025.github.io/yapi/1.给宝塔安装PM2管理器同时安装node下面看一下使用宝塔的PM2管理器进行项目的启动管理,还是在宝塔应用商店里安装PM2管理器安装成功后设置Node版本为8.9,设置其他版本可能
数据库的使用过程中,不可避免的会遇到数据库连接不上,数据库登录失败等等等等....问题。以下是我个人遇到的一些相关问题的整理。常见问题:连接数据库异常排查思路 报错信息 网络通信异常、创建socket连接失败、用户名密码错误、用户被锁定 本地数据库连接失败 1)数据库服务是否启动 【ps -ef|grep dmserver】
转载 2023-08-30 18:04:08
697阅读
  • 1
  • 2
  • 3
  • 4
  • 5